Filling out the form

 


Filling out the voter registration form is easier than it may look at first.

It just asks for things like your name and address, where you were born, your age, and if are you a U.S. citizen. It also asks you why you are registering: new voter? address change? change of political party?

You can have a friend or family member help you fill out the form. They will need to fill out section #12.

When you fill out the form, you can choose a political party.

Important!

  • Be sure to sign the form.

  • Put your completed form in the mail so it arrives by the registration deadline.

  • If someone else mails the form in for you, they should give you the stub at the bottom of the form to keep as proof of your vote.
